WebPostpartum psychosis is a mental illness that can affect you in the first few weeks after giving birth. Your symptoms can appear suddenly, where you lose your ‘sense of reality’ including hallucinations, delusions, mood swings and behaviour changes. Postpartum psychosis is different from the more common condition called postnatal depression.
